The plants would show up as if from nowhere with their ghostly flowers, thus the name Miss Willmott’s ghost. More than 60 plants have been named after her and Warley Place, including Eryngium giganteum (Miss Willmott's Ghost) - a large sea-holly. Miss Willmott, as the story goes, liked to surreptitiously sow seed of this vigorous, thistle-like plant whenever she was a visitor to a garden, thus leaving her hosts with a gift that would most assuredly keep on giving.
